On 29 March 2007, CLEO was configured for and tested on
IPsec and
IPv6 use, making this the first use of IPv6 on board a satellite in orbit.[4][5][6]
The use of CLEO builds on and validates the approach to use of the
Internet Protocol articulated by Keith Hogie with
NASA Goddard and first demonstrated as part of the Operating Missions as Nodes on the Internet (OMNI)[7] effort on board the
UoSAT-12 satellite built by SSTL.[8][9][10]
